30 and 31<br />

Mq. 11<br />

To remove the hand guard; it is necessary to raise the rear sight leaf to a 90 degree angle, then carefully lift<br />

the hand guard turning it at the same time to clear the sight leaf. Unscrew the action screw and the<br />

magazine plate screw and remove the barrel and the receiver.<br />

Mq. 11<br />

Remove the barrel from the stock by<br />

grasping it towards the rear.<br />

Mq. 31<br />

Remove the barrel from the stock by<br />

grasping it from the muzzle<br />

Only a gunsmith is authorized to disassemble the weapon further.<br />

2. Re -assembly<br />

6 Re-assembly is accomplish in reverse order of the disassembly. Be careful to not mix parts of<br />

different rifles. Only parts with the same serial number should be assembled together.<br />

7 Re-assembly operations<br />

a) Mounting<br />

Mq. 11 Mq. 31<br />

Place the barrel in the stock front end first<br />

so the mounting sleeve fits tightly into the<br />

milled slot in the stock.<br />

Place the barrel in the stock receiver first.<br />

Replace the magazine plate<br />

Replace the Magazine Plate<br />

Loosely tighten the Magazine plate Screws<br />

and the Action Screw.<br />

Tighten the center magazine screw<br />

securely, then the remaining two screws<br />

Loosely tighten the two magazine plate screws<br />

Final tighten the forward screw first and then the<br />

aft screw<br />

Replace the hand guard by ensuring that the metal<br />

tab engages the slot in the rear sight housing.<br />

Lift the rear sight leaf to a 90-degree angle<br />

and replace the hand guard. Lower the<br />

sight leaf<br />

Slide the rear barrel band with the sling<br />

loop and tighten it without bottoming out<br />

the screw<br />

Inspect the Sling loop spring to ensure<br />

there is free movement and that the barrel<br />

band is tight<br />

Replace the front Barrel Band by placing<br />

the lower part against the stock then swing<br />

the upper part into position and tighten the<br />

screw.
